An Oracle WMS Implementation in a Manufacturing Environment

35
OAUG Connection Point 2004

Transcript of An Oracle WMS Implementation in a Manufacturing Environment

Page 1: An Oracle WMS Implementation in a Manufacturing Environment

OAUG Connection Point 2004

Page 2: An Oracle WMS Implementation in a Manufacturing Environment

An Oracle WMS Implementation in a Manufacturing Environment

Linda LeslieMotorola, Inc.

Automotive Communications and Electronics Systems Group

Page 3: An Oracle WMS Implementation in a Manufacturing Environment

Learning ObjectivesLearning Objectives

• As a result of this presentation, you will learn about:– 11.5.9 WMS functionality in a manufacturing

environment• Cost implications• Over picking • Customizations

– How supplier consigned inventory works in 11.5.9

Page 4: An Oracle WMS Implementation in a Manufacturing Environment

Speaker’s QualificationsSpeaker’s Qualifications

• Linda Leslie is a Business Systems Analyst at Motorola, Inc., Automotive Communications and Electronic Systems Group.

• Linda Leslie is the Cost Management Sub-Chair of the OAUG Discrete Manufacturing SIG

• Linda Leslie has presented at OAUG on supplier consignment and completing inventory close in two days

Page 5: An Oracle WMS Implementation in a Manufacturing Environment

Presentation Agenda Presentation Agenda

• Overview • 11i WMS implementation project objectives• WMS 11.5.9 set up • Challenges using WMS• Using Rules and Strategies• Customizations• Supplier Consignment • Q&A

Page 6: An Oracle WMS Implementation in a Manufacturing Environment

Motorola, Inc. ACESMotorola, Inc. ACES

• Produces electronic engine and body controls and sensors for automotive applications

• Global manufacturing facilities• Utilizes flow through manufacturing lines• Some facilities produce 24 hours per day, 7

days a week

Page 7: An Oracle WMS Implementation in a Manufacturing Environment

System OverviewSystem Overview

• 300+ worldwide users of Oracle Manufacturing applications

• Data base– 80,000+ items– Indented bills of materials

• Average of 8 levels– Common components

Page 8: An Oracle WMS Implementation in a Manufacturing Environment

Current SystemCurrent System

• 10.7 SC Implemented January, 1999• Separate SID’s• Locally installed• Manufacturing modules

– Inventory– Engineering and Bills of Material– MRP and WIP– Purchasing

Page 9: An Oracle WMS Implementation in a Manufacturing Environment

11i Project Objectives11i Project Objectives

• Replace 10.7 manufacturing• Re-implementation• One global instance• Implement WMS for raw material • Replace custom supplier consigned solution

Page 10: An Oracle WMS Implementation in a Manufacturing Environment

WMS Set UpWMS Set Up

• Engaged Oracle Consulting• Changes after enabling WMS

– Cost Groups– Prespecified locator control – LPN controlled

Page 11: An Oracle WMS Implementation in a Manufacturing Environment

Cost GroupsCost Groups

• Associate account information to subinventories

• Cost Group assignment rules• Original cost group retained• Cost Group transfer• Use of API and open interface• Inventory reporting

Page 12: An Oracle WMS Implementation in a Manufacturing Environment

API or MTL InterfaceAPI or MTL Interface

• Three cost group fields are added – cost_group_id– org_group_id– transfer_cost_group_id

• Populate each field with the cost_group_idof the destination subinventory

Page 13: An Oracle WMS Implementation in a Manufacturing Environment

Inventory ReportingInventory Reporting

• Currently post GL balances to different inventory accounts– Raw Material– Non-nettable inventory– Work in process– Finished Goods

• Resulted in co-mingling errors• Will use only two cost groups with WMS

– Raw Material– Finished Goods

Page 14: An Oracle WMS Implementation in a Manufacturing Environment

Over PickingOver Picking

• Move order requests generate picks• Only quantity on move order is transacted• Current business processes result in over

picking requested quantities• “Over picking lite”

Page 15: An Oracle WMS Implementation in a Manufacturing Environment

WMS Rule TypesWMS Rule Types

• Five types of rules– Picking– Put away– Cost group– Label type– Task type assignment

Page 16: An Oracle WMS Implementation in a Manufacturing Environment

WMS RulesWMS Rules

• Always use the Find window to query rules• Do not check Common to all orgs

– Task Type Assignment rules– Cost Group rules

• Used for both raw materials and finished goods

• Can run simulation

Page 17: An Oracle WMS Implementation in a Manufacturing Environment

Rules SetupRules Setup

• Warehouse Manager:Setup:Warehouse Configuration:Rules:Warehouse Execution: Rules

Page 18: An Oracle WMS Implementation in a Manufacturing Environment

Rules SetupRules Setup

Page 19: An Oracle WMS Implementation in a Manufacturing Environment

Strategy SetupStrategy Setup

• Warehouse Manager:Setup:Warehouse Configuration:Rules:Warehouse Execution: Strategies

Page 20: An Oracle WMS Implementation in a Manufacturing Environment

Rules WorkbenchRules Workbench

• Add, update or delete strategies and rules• Strategy Assignments

– Org specific– Defaults to current org

• Sequence controls– Order in which strategy assignments will be

evaluated by Rules Engine

Page 21: An Oracle WMS Implementation in a Manufacturing Environment

Rules WorkbenchRules Workbench

• Warehouse Manager:Setup:Warehouse Configuration:Rules:Warehouse Execution: Rules Workbench

Page 22: An Oracle WMS Implementation in a Manufacturing Environment

Receiving Process CustomizationReceiving Process Customization

• Receipt routing• Skip lot functionality• Use of Sourcing Rule descriptive flexfields• Inspection Required

Page 23: An Oracle WMS Implementation in a Manufacturing Environment

Handheld ConfigurationHandheld Configuration

• Prompt changes• Receive by Item

– Parse PO number modification

Page 24: An Oracle WMS Implementation in a Manufacturing Environment

Current Supplier Consignment OverviewCurrent Supplier Consignment Overview

• Utilizing custom supplier consigned solution in 10.7

• Miscellaneous receipt on physical receipt of goods– Inventory is costed

• PO Receipt on change in ownership• Miscellaneous issue • 24% of raw material inventory value is on

supplier consignment

Page 25: An Oracle WMS Implementation in a Manufacturing Environment

Converting Consigned QuantitiesConverting Consigned Quantities

• Received solution from Oracle Consulting– Create purchase orders– Create Approved Supplier Lists– Convert on hand quantities through Receiving

Interface table

Page 26: An Oracle WMS Implementation in a Manufacturing Environment

Consignment SetupConsignment Setup

• Create Blanket Purchase Agreement– Operating unit shared across inventory orgs

• Create Approved Supplier List– Add blanket purchase agreement number– Check Consigned from Supplier

• Create Standard Purchase Order• Define Consigned/VMI Consumption

Page 27: An Oracle WMS Implementation in a Manufacturing Environment

Consigned/VMI Consumption SetupConsigned/VMI Consumption Setup

• Inventory:Setup:Transactions: Consigned/VMI Consumption

Page 28: An Oracle WMS Implementation in a Manufacturing Environment

Supplier Consigned ProcessSupplier Consigned Process

• Supplier ships against standard purchase order– PO Receipt transaction

• Put away– Owning party on Material Workbench

• Consume material– Transfer to Regular transaction type– Ownership Transfer Transaction Action– PO Release against blanket agreement

Page 29: An Oracle WMS Implementation in a Manufacturing Environment

Supplier CommunicationSupplier Communication

• Motorola Schedule Sharing™ System

Page 30: An Oracle WMS Implementation in a Manufacturing Environment

Supplier CommunicationSupplier Communication

Page 31: An Oracle WMS Implementation in a Manufacturing Environment

Supplier CommunicationSupplier Communication

Page 32: An Oracle WMS Implementation in a Manufacturing Environment

Payment to SupplierPayment to Supplier

• Evaluated Receipt Settlement (ERS)– Requires packing slip number from standard

purchase order receipt• Payment generated from blanket release

– Price on both blanket agreement and standard PO

Page 33: An Oracle WMS Implementation in a Manufacturing Environment

SummarySummary

• WMS should meet business needs– Some customizations

• Supplier consigned inventory has been tested– May need some reporting customizations

• Positioned for future process improvements– Min/max planning

Page 34: An Oracle WMS Implementation in a Manufacturing Environment

Q & A

Page 35: An Oracle WMS Implementation in a Manufacturing Environment

Thank You!